Why do I need a Financial Plan if I have KiwiSaver?

While KiwiSaver can play a significant role in your financial future, it is not the only consideration in your overall financial plan. A comprehensive financial plan takes into account all aspects of your financial situation including your current income and expenses, debt, insurance coverage, investment portfolios, and your future goals such as buying a home, saving for retirement, and other major expenses.

Having a financial plan helps you understand your current financial position, set financial goals, and create a roadmap to achieve them. By considering all aspects of your financial situation, you can make informed decisions and take control of your financial future, regardless of whether you have KiwiSaver or not.

The Road to Financial Regret: Avoid the Perils of not Planning Ahead

The road to financial regret is a long and winding one. It starts with not planning ahead and can lead to serious consequences. When you don't plan your finances, it's easy to overspend and get into debt. This can cause you to lose control of your money, leading to missed payments, late fees, and increased interest charges. Not only that, but it can also damage your credit score, making it harder for you to get loans or lines of credit in the future.

To avoid the perils of not planning ahead, set yourself a budget and stick to it. Make sure you understand how much money you have coming in and going out each month so you know how much you can afford to spend. Finally, create an emergency fund for unexpected expenses so that if something comes up, you won't be left without cash. Taking these steps will help ensure that you stay on top of your finances and avoid financial regret down the road.

Underestimating the Costs of Retirement

Retirement can be a difficult time for many people. You may not have planned well enough or you may have underestimated the costs of retirement. Many people underestimate how much money they will need to live comfortably in retirement, and this can lead to financial hardship down the road.

It's important to plan ahead and understand what your expenses will be, including housing costs, medical expenses, taxes, and other living expenses. Retirement planning should include considering inflation rates and any potential changes in income due to changing job markets or health issues.

You should also factor in any potential Social Security benefits as well as savings from investments or pensions. By taking all of these factors into consideration when planning for retirement, you can ensure that you have enough money to live comfortably during your golden years.

When to Create a Financial Plan

It's never too early or too late to create a financial plan. The ideal time to create a financial plan is when you have a clear understanding of your current financial situation, including your income, expenses, debt, and assets, and when you have a clear idea of your financial goals.

Here are some common life events that may trigger the need for a financial plan:

  1. Starting a new job with a significant increase in income
  2. Getting married or entering a long-term partnership
  3. Having a child
  4. Buying a home
  5. Planning for retirement
  6. Inheriting money or assets
  7. Starting a business
  8. Facing a significant change in financial circumstances, such as a divorce or job loss.

Regardless of your current life situation, creating a financial plan is a valuable step towards taking control of your financial future.
